Top Birds at Queens County Farm Museum in October
relative to other locations within 25 miles of 40.781243, -73.966507
based on 20 checklists
This page shows the probability of a species appearing on a checklist at Queens County Farm Museum in October. The difference in probability relative to other nearby locations is also shown, to highlight which birds are particularly likely to be found (or not found) at this specific location.
